International flight Tigerair Taiwan IT375 takes off from Shalu (RMQ) Taiwan to Macau (MFM) Macao. It's operated by Tigerair Taiwan. The plane leaves Taichung International Airport at 14:00 Asia/Taipei. The flight is expected to land at Macau International Airport at 15:45 Asia/Macau. The flight will last about 1 hours 40 minutes.
